Understanding Padel
Padel is played on an enclosed court that is roughly one-third the size of a traditional tennis court, with glass walls that allow for a dynamic interplay of shots. The game is often played in doubles format, making it inherently social and accessible. Its origins can be traced back to Mexico in the 1960s, but it is Spain that has become the epicenter of the sport, with courts and clubs flourishing throughout the country. The sport's combination of strategy and fun has led to its rapid growth in regions such as Latin America, Europe, and even parts of the Middle East.
The Growth of Padel Factors Influencing Popularity
Several factors contribute to the increasing popularity of padel. Firstly, the sport is relatively easy to learn, making it accessible to beginners while still providing depth and complexity for seasoned players. This simplicity encourages newcomers to engage with the game, helping to build a strong player base.
Secondly, the social aspect of padel cannot be overstated. Matches are often played in double formats, leading to a convivial atmosphere both on and off the court. Players frequently find themselves interacting with others in the club environment, fostering community and friendships that extend beyond the sport.
Furthermore, the rise of padel in recreational clubs and sports centers is an influencing factor. Many clubs have integrated padel courts alongside traditional sports facilities, offering a comprehensive sporting experience. The relatively low cost of setting up a padel court, compared to tennis courts, has also enabled more clubs to invest in this sport.
Key Manufacturers in the Padel Industry
The remarkable growth of padel has attracted various manufacturers to develop equipment tailored specifically for the sport. Here are some notable companies driving innovation in padel gear
1. Bullpadel A leading name in the padel world, Bullpadel specializes in high-performance rackets and apparel. Their products are known for their cutting-edge technology, catering to both amateur and professional players. Bullpadel has established partnerships with various top athletes and tournaments, solidifying its position in the market.
2. Head As a globally recognized sports brand, Head has expanded its portfolio to include padel equipment. Their focus on research and development allows them to offer innovative and high-quality padel rackets that appeal to players of all skill levels. Head's involvement in padel showcases their commitment to promoting the sport worldwide.
3. Adidas While primarily known for its footwear and sports apparel, Adidas has ventured into the padel segment with a range of rackets and accessories. Their products benefit from decades of sports experience and technology, ensuring durability and performance. The Adidas brand also attracts many players through its established reputation in the sports industry.
4. Nox Nox is a key player specifically dedicated to padel. Their product range includes rackets and accessories designed with the performance of professional players in mind. Nox is renowned for its attention to detail and quality, which has garnered a loyal following among enthusiasts.
5. Wilson Another major manufacturer crossing over into the padel scene is Wilson. With an extensive history in racket sports, Wilson's expertise allows them to produce a broad range of padel equipment that meets the diverse needs of players.
